What is a Private ADHD Assessment?
A private ADHD assessment is a formal evaluation performed by a certified healthcare professional-- generally a specialist psychiatrist, a specialist psychologist, or a nurse prescriber-- working outside of the general public health care sector. The primary goal is to figure out whether an individual satisfies the diagnostic criteria for ADHD as laid out in clinical manuals like the DSM-5 (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ders) or the ICD-11 (International Classification of Diseases).
Unlike a basic screening tool discovered online, a medical assessment is a rigorous procedure that looks at a person's history, current symptoms, and the extent to which these signs hinder their daily functioning.
The Private Assessment Process: Step-by-Step
While particular clinics may have somewhat various procedures, the majority of credible private ADHD assessments follow a standardized multi-stage process to ensure diagnostic precision.
1. Pre-Assessment Screening
Before the main appointment, the client is typically asked to complete a series of validated questionnaires (such as the ASRS or DIVA-5). Frequently, "security proof" is requested, which includes forms submitted by somebody who knew the client as a kid (typically a parent) and somebody who sees them in their current every day life (a partner or company).
2. Scientific Interview
This is the core of the assessment. It is a deep-dive discussion in between the clinician and the patient. In a private setting, this interview frequently lasts in between 90 minutes and 3 hours. The clinician explores:
Developmental history (youth signs).Existing obstacles in work, education, and social life.Medical and psychiatric history.Potential "masking" behaviors.3. Differential Diagnosis
ADHD signs frequently overlap with other conditions, such as stress and anxiety, anxiety, ASD (Autism Spectrum Disorder), or thyroid issues. A comprehensive private assessment consists of a differential medical diagnosis to guarantee the symptoms aren't better explained by another condition.
4. The Report and Feedback
Following the interview, the clinician assembles an extensive report. This document details the findings, confirming or ruling out ADHD Assessment UK Private. If a medical diagnosis is made, the report typically consists of recommendations for treatment, which may include medication, treatment, or work environment modifications.

One of the most substantial barriers to private ADHD assessments is the cost. It is not a one-time cost; there are numerous stages to consider if the specific chooses to pursue medication.
Estimated Cost StructureService TierApproximated Cost Of ADHD Assessment RangeWhat it CoversPreliminary Assessment₤ 500-- ₤ 1,200Scientific interview, screening, and diagnostic report.Titration (Follow-ups)₤ 150-- ₤ 300 per sessionRoutine reviews while finding the ideal medication dose.Private Prescriptions₤ 70-- ₤ 150 monthlyThe actual cost of the medication and the pharmacist fee.Annual Review₤ 200-- ₤ 400Required yearly check-up to maintain the prescription.Essential Consideration: Shared Care Agreements
For numerous, the supreme objective is to receive a medical diagnosis privately but have their ongoing medication prescribed by their routine GP at public health rates. This is referred to as a Shared Care Agreement (SCA).
Under this plan, the private specialist stays responsible for the "scientific direction" of the treatment, while the GP deals with the monthly prescriptions. However, it is important to understand that:
GPs are not legally required to accept shared care. Some may refuse if they feel the private assessment was not strenuous enough.Particular Requirements: Some areas need the private clinic to be "CQC regulated" (in the UK) for an SCA to be considered.Titration Must Be Complete: GPs normally only take control of when the client is on a steady dose, which can take 3-- 6 months of private follow-ups.Why Choose a Private Assessment?

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Is a private ADHD medical diagnosis as "legitimate" as a public one?
Yes, offered the assessment is carried out by a qualified specialist (like a Consultant Psychiatrist) and follows national medical standards (such as NICE standards in the UK). Issues just emerge if the assessment is considered "sub-standard" by a GP.
2. Can I get a private assessment and after that change to the NHS for medication?
You can ask your GP for a Shared Care Agreement, but this is at the GP's discretion. Alternatively, you can join the NHS waiting list for a "re-assessment" or "transfer of care," but you will need to wait like everybody else.
3. Can I use a private medical diagnosis to get modifications at my task?
Yes. Under the Equality Act 2010 (and comparable laws in other countries), companies have a responsibility to offer affordable modifications for specials needs, consisting of ADHD. A comprehensive private report is usually adequate proof for Human Resources.
4. For how long does the whole process take?
From the first questions to receiving a diagnosis, the private route can take just 2 to 4 weeks. If medication is included, the "titration" stage to find the right dosage generally takes another 3 to 6 months.
5. What occurs if I am not detected with ADHD?
An excellent clinician will not just state "no." They will discuss why you don't satisfy the requirements and frequently suggest alternative descriptions for your symptoms, such as sleep conditions, trauma, or other neurodivergent characteristics, and point you towards the suitable assistance.
